TPS (throttle position Sensor) is a variable potentiometer! Is is connected to the throttle shaft on the throttle body. The ECM/PCM (computer) uses the voltage from the TPS to determine fuel delivery based on the angle of the throttle shaft or valve (driver demand)
A loose or broken TPS can cause an unstable idle or intermittent bursts of fuel from the fuel injectors, because the ECM/PCM is fooled into thinking the throttle is moving.

Yes, in Minecraft on the Nintendo Switch, you can use the teleportation command to TP players to specific coordinates or to other players. To do this, you need to open the chat window and type "/tp" followed by the player's name or coordinates. Keep in mind that you must have the appropriate permissions or be in a world where cheats are enabled to use teleportation.
